I got a sample of Xtreme Reel lubricant at the Alameda Deputy Sheriff's Tournament on Saturday and it's fantastic. Tim and his crew from Xtreme Lubricants were at the tournament passing out samples and demonstrating the lubricant on several reels. It made a fantastic improvement in the smoothness and freeness of the reels. After a treatment the spools would spin for a long time and the reel was much smoother and easier to use. I watched Jamie of Xtreme Lubricants treat several of Rich Thiel's Curados and I was amazed at how much better the reel worked after the treatment.

Tim said that they are bringing out another lubricant that will applied to the gears. This new lubricant will add to the benefits of Xtreme Reel.

I am lucky enough to see 100's of brand new products every year. Some of which I really like and many of which I don't. I write about and spread the word on the good stuff.

With this said ---- the absolute best new product that I have seen this year is REEL PLUS by Xtreme Lubricants.

I love this stuff. It's easy to use... works great and has all my reels in top shape. I even started using it on my Mtn. Bike this week. I have the bike shop thinking about it as well. I lubed my gear shifter levers and my chain with it. I need to lube my hubs with it as well. This stuff is amazing...

Just to name a few... here are some things i have used it on with great success.

1. 2 pairs of needle nose pliers that were rusted shut are not working perfectly -as good or better than new.
2. My Mtn. Bike Components/Chain and shifting levers.
3. My sticky tailgait latch on my truck - working like new again.
and oh yah
4. All my fishing reels.

Outstanding technology and a product you'll find 100 uses for once you get some!
